"_res_9_ninit", referenced from:
2020-08-20 本文已影响0人
东方诗空
Undefined symbols for architecture arm64:
"_res_9_ninit", referenced from:
-[UIDevice(HTHelpers) ht_getLocalDNSAddress] in UIDevice+HTHelpers.o
"_res_9_nclose", referenced from:
-[UIDevice(HTHelpers) ht_getLocalDNSAddress] in UIDevice+HTHelpers.o
ld: symbol(s) not found for architecture arm64
clang: error: linker command failed with exit code 1 (use -v to see invocation)
缺少系统库所致
解决方案:TARGETS->build Phases->Link Binary With Libraries 添加库libresolv.tbd